。[0007] In the present invention, both calcium chloride and magnesium chloride can be used in the form of an anhydrous salt or various hydrated salts, but especially calcium chloride can be used in the form of a dihydrate salt, and magnesium chloride can be used in the form of a hexahydrate salt. It is preferable to use In addition, in the present invention, it is essential to use magnesium chloride to calcium chloride in a ratio of 1 (dihydrate equivalent) to the latter 0.1-0.3 (hexahydrate equivalent), and only by this. The above remarkable effects can be obtained. If the amount of magnesium chloride (hexahydrate) is less than 0.1, the hot bath effect will be insufficient and the absorption of calcium chloride will also decrease. On the other hand, if this amount exceeds 0.3, the bathing effect will decrease. A preferred ratio is around 0.15 to 0.25 of magnesium chloride (hexahydrate) to 1 part of calcium chloride (dihydrate), and the bathing effect is most pronounced at this usage ratio.

することもできる。[0008] The bath additive of the present invention can be used as a powder, granule, tablet,
It can be made into various known forms such as effervescent tablets and liquid preparations. For formulation, calcium chloride and magnesium chloride may be formulated according to known methods together with excipients, coloring agents, fragrances, and various other known auxiliary agents, if necessary. In addition to calcium chloride and magnesium chloride, the bath additive of the present invention may also contain various known bath additive components as required.

0.1−1.0g/リットル浴の割合である。[0009] When producing granules, even if calcium chloride and magnesium chloride are simply mixed, there are differences in size and specific gravity, and uniformity of the components cannot be maintained. Therefore, for example, calcium chloride (dihydrate) can be replaced with magnesium chloride (
Heating and stirring above 90°C, which is the temperature at which calcium chloride (hexahydrate) melts, removes moisture from calcium chloride, adds magnesium chloride while increasing the composition, and continues stirring.
Hexahydrate) is melted and combined with calcium chloride (dihydrate). The heating at this time is limited to 110° C. to prevent decomposition of the molten magnesium chloride. When this is cooled, granules in which calcium chloride and magnesium chloride are uniformly combined can be obtained. When using the bath additive of the present invention, there is no particular restriction on the amount used as long as the bathing effect is obtained, and it can be used within a wide range, but it is particularly preferable that the amount of active ingredients (calcium chloride and magnesium chloride) be 0. The ratio is 1-1.0 g/liter bath.

あった。[Example] A weight ratio of 0.2 of magnesium chloride (hexahydrate) to 1 of calcium chloride (dihydrate) was heated, stirred, melted, combined, and cooled to obtain granules with a diameter of 2-5 mm. Ta. When we analyzed the ingredients of this bath salt, we found that it contained 222.8 mg/g of calcium ions and 36.6 mg/g of magnesium ions.
/g, sodium ion 4.6 mg/g, potassium ion 2.6 mg/g, sulfate ion 0.3 mg/g, chlorine ion 468.8 mg/g, and crystal water 264.3 mg/g.
